The Senate convened at 10:00am.

By voice vote, the Senate agreed to S. Res. 418, Condemning Hamas and antisemitic student activities on college campuses in the United States.

Not agreed to, 11-86: Motion to discharge from Foreign Relations Committee S.J.Res.44, Paul Republic of Niger War Powers Resolution.

Not agreed to, 35-62: Braun amendment to prohibit earmarks (1182) to H.R.4366 {Minibus Appropriations}.

Not agreed to, 47-50: Passage of S.J.Res.42, Marshall USDA School Lunches CRA.

Leader Schumer filed cloture on the following: Executive Calendar #306 Matthew James Maddox to be United States District Judge for the District of Maryland and Executive Calendar #370 Jacob J. Lew to be Ambassador to the State of Israel.

The Senate adjourned at 3:15pm.
